While the term “Stream Key” traditionally refers to the secret code used to link broadcasting software like OBS to platforms like Twitch or YouTube, there is a highly popular browser extension and workflow paradigm named Streamkeys.

Depending on your specific pain point, “Streamkeys” fixes your workflow in two distinct ways: either as a media control browser tool for watching/consuming reference streams, or as a structured RTMP stream key management framework for broadcasting content.

1. Eliminates Broken Video & Audio Hotkeys (Consumption Workflow)

When monitoring your own past broadcasts, watching competitor streams, or reviewing background video assets, standard browser hotkeys fail constantly. Clicking outside the video window often deactivates the spacebar, accidentally jumping your screen downward or skipping entire scenes.

The Fix: The Streamkeys browser extension bypasses active page focus. It forces global, predictable media hotkeys (Play, Pause, Mute, Fullscreen) to work perfectly across sites like YouTube, Twitch, and Netflix—even if you are working in a completely different browser tab or window. 2. Instant “Jump Back” For Fast-Paced Stream Reviews

Reviewing a live stream or an past broadcast (VOD) to catch a specific audio peak, frame drop, or chat reaction usually results in messy timeline scrubbing. It is incredibly easy to overshoot your mark when fast-forwarding or rewinding.

The Fix: Streamkeys features a smart memory buffer that tracks up to three of your most recent timeline locations. If you seek too far ahead or accidentally restart a video, pressing a single key (R) instantly returns you to your exact prior timestamp, vastly speeding up your VOD review and clip-clipping workflow.

3. Centralizes Multistreaming Configurations (Broadcasting Workflow)

If your workflow involves “multistreaming” (broadcasting to YouTube, Twitch, Kick, and TikTok simultaneously), manually fetching, updating, and matching unique alpha-numeric stream keys for every session is an operational nightmare. One wrong copy-paste ruins the launch.

The Fix: Implementing a centralized stream key management workflow (or using a restreaming pipeline) allows you to map your broadcasting software to one fixed master ingress point. You paste your credentials once, and the backend automated system safely duplicates your feed across all platforms without forcing you to re-configure OBS before every live event. 4. Maximizes Broadcast Security & Channel Control

Accidentally revealing a stream key on camera or leaving it in an unencrypted notepad allows malicious actors to instantly hijack your live channel and stream unauthorized content. This can lead to permanent account bans.

The Fix: A disciplined streamkeys architecture separates operator access from the actual raw codes. By isolating unique, single-use, or securely encrypted keys, you can grant production team members or external editors permission to manage the backend stream without ever exposing the master password to your brand’s core channels. 5.
